Sour rot, a microbial disease in grapes, is an insect-transmitted disease with significant impacts on vineyard health and wine quality. Many insect species feed on grape berries, but most studies of the disease have focused on the role of fruit flies in facilitating symptoms and vectoring sour rot pathogen microorganisms. The European paper wasp P. dominulus reaches high abundances in vineyards, but has only been thought to disperse brewing yeast and other helpful microbes. We extended sour rot studies by characterizing the relationship of the paper wasp P. dominulus with grape sour rot.
